Introduction As the world is more and more switched to the availability of the internet, web browsers act as portals to numerous services and data. However, such conveniences mean the existence of ...
According to Colliers India, India's installed data-center capacity has expanded from 0.3 gigawatt (GW) in 2018 to 1.26 GW by ...